When do gerbils stop having babies? Do they breed their whole life?

Great question! Male gerbils will breed for their entire lives. Some females will lose interest as they get older, but many will still breed and conceive. Older females are very likely to have problems with delivery and the babies are prone to health problem. Best of luck.
